In the realm of "Skinemax" cinema and campy sci-fi, few names carry as much weight as Fred Olen Ray
. In 2011, he delivered a quintessential entry to the genre: Bikini Time Machine
. Whether you're a fan of low-budget exploitation or just curious about the oddities of early 2010s B-movies, this film is a fascinating time capsule of its era. The Wacky Plot
The story follows two down-on-their-luck waitresses (or diner owners, depending on the edit) who find themselves in financial trouble. Desperate for cash, they agree to become guinea pigs for Professor Wells
, a "mad scientist" who has invented—you guessed it—a time machine.
True to the genre's tropes, time travel isn't just about history; it has a "frisky" side effect that causes the girls to lose their inhibitions as they jump through different eras. Cast & Crew

The string "bikinitimemachine2011720phevcwebdlenglish" refers to a specific digital file format for the 2011 film Bikini Time Machine , directed by Fred Olen Ray The technical breakdown of that file name is: bikinitimemachine : The title of the film. : The release year. : The video resolution (1280x720 pixels).
: The video codec used (High Efficiency Video Coding/H.265).
: The source of the file (a high-quality download from a streaming service or digital store). : The primary audio language. Film Overview
: Two waitresses struggling to save their diner agree to be test subjects for a scientist's time travel experiment. A side effect of the travel causes them to lose their inhibitions. : Erotic adult comedy / Sci-Fi. : Stars Joslyn James, Kylee Nash, and Jenna Presley. : Approximately 81 minutes.

High Efficiency Video Coding (H.265). A newer codec than H.264, offering better compression (about 50% smaller file size at similar quality). It gained popularity around 2014–2016, so a 2011 title released as HEVC suggests a later re-encode.
